Responsibilities The Clinical Technologist Lead Nurse is responsible for the competency and appropriateness of services provided by Clinical Technologists within an assigned market. They will ensure Clinical Technologists perform high-quality, team-based patient care for both clinical and administrative functions. The Clinical Technologist Lead must be proficient in all the roles and responsibilities of a Clinical Technologist to be considered for this role. - Act as the subject matter expert and oversee Clinical Technologist responsibilities and duties within the Clinical Technologist scope of practice. - Oversight of onboarding, competency assessment, and ongoing training of all Clinical Technologists in the market. - Travel to assigned clinics as requested by supervisor or Clinical Program Manager. - Serve as the trainer and educational resource to Clinical Technologists including training new employees and coaching employees identified as needing additional training. - Provide oversight and final sign-off for new hire Clinical Technologists. - Understand and ensure compliance with all policies, procedures, and workflows within scope of practice and scope of responsibility. - When not actively engaged in coaching or training, assist other staff members with their duties in the spirit of teamwork to ensure effective and efficient clinic operations. - Seek opportunities for continuous improvement and collaborate with clinical and operational leadership on implementation of Quality Improvement (QI) initiatives. - Complete assigned peer chart audits and submit to clinical and operational supervisor. - Collaborate with supply chain team to ensure appropriate medication and supplies are available for clinic operations. - Oversee inventory is completed in each assigned clinic and information sent to supply chain team by requested date. - Assist with interviews of Clinical Technologists, as requested. - Work in conjunction with Facility Administrator and Clinical Program Manger on Clinical Technologists feedback sessions and annual reviews. - Drive efficient patient flow; use eCW to update patient status throughout visit, promptly rooms patients, perform patient verification process, obtain and documents vital signs, take patient photos, and turn over patient rooms. - Demonstrate and promote a work culture committed to UVVC’s Core Values: Understanding, Nurturing, Ingenuity, Trust, Excellence, and Diversity. - Demonstrate behaviors that are consistent with UVVC’s Standards of Conduct as outlined in our Empl…
